Job description

Hicuity Health, the leading high acuity telemedicine provider in the United States, is seeking a highly motivated and talented individual to join our team as an EKG Technician. This EKG Technician (Telemetry) position is responsible for continual surveillance, analysis and documentation of electrocardiographic patterns of monitored patients. Technician correctly identifies, interprets, and reports heart rhythms and rates and notifies appropriate personnel of significant changes.

Responsibilities

  • Continuously monitor cardiac rhythms and communicate as needed with bedside staff
  • Correctly measure and interpret cardiac rhythms
  • Identify cardiac rhythm changes and appropriately respond to telemetry alarms
  • Routinely analyze, document, and transmit/print baseline rhythm strips

Qualifications

  • High School diploma,
  • 2 years of Telemetry/Monitoring experience OR
  • Approved allied health degree in lieu of experience
  • CET certification or become Certified EKG Technician (CET) upon hire
  • Ability to interpret cardiac rhythms and identify life-threatening arrhythmias
  • Ability to follow established policies and processes
  • Ability to communicate effectively with nursing staff
